For which equation would x = 4 be a solution?

2x + 7 = 22
6x ÷ 8 = 3
8 - 3x = 20
2x + 8 = 4

The second equation would be correct if x = 4.

6x / 8 = 3     6 x 4 = 24    and    24 / 8 = 3
